68 km · Full dayAmbitiousComfortable for mostAlmost all gravelLots of climbing

A 68 km route near Campbell River combining well-graded forest service roads with about 15 km of singletrack through the Snowden Demo Forest mountain bike trail system. Mellow, sustained climbing, with rec sites suited to bikepacking overnighters.

Traditional territories#

This route travels through the traditional territories of the Homalco, K’ómoks, Kwakwaka’wakw A̱wi’nagwis, Liǧʷiłdax̌ʷ, We Wai Kai, and Wei Wai Kum.
